Output 89ca2f5915d8baa876d33b9c7c1c6c088034382aaa853c2260ed6a757696d4aa:0

value
33690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c88d67b6126b2658f7a04d213768d5a9efd53e90 OP_EQUAL
address
3KySTujLhBQyGs2YPZqFbSbrwjdZNueasY
transaction
89ca2f5915d8baa876d33b9c7c1c6c088034382aaa853c2260ed6a757696d4aa
spent
true